Förster energy transfer between Langmuir-Blodgett film layers in aqueous solution
A Murphy, F Grieser, DYC Chan, D Neil Furlong, B Matthews
Colloids and Surfaces A Physicochemical and Engineering Aspects | ELSEVIER SCIENCE BV | Published : 1995
Abstract
The Förster energy transfer between chromophores in several different types of Langmuir-Blodgett (LB) films exposed to aqueous conditions was examined. The donor and acceptor chromophores were either contained in a monolayer of a preformed copolymer incorporating amphiphilic side chains and hydrophilic spacer groups (dansyldihexadecylamine as the donor and 1,1′-dioctadecyl-3,3,3′,3′-tetramethylindocarbocyanine perchlorate as the acceptor) or grafted to a monolayer of such a copolymer (anthracene as the donor and 7-nitrobenz-2-oxa-1,3-diazole as the acceptor).
